What companies run services between Winston-Salem, NC, USA and Cleveland, OH, USA?

Delta, American Airlines, and United Airlines fly from Piedmont Triad International Airport (GSO) to Cleveland-Hopkins International Airport (CLE) hourly.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Winston Salem(Trans Center) to Cleveland, OH via Charleston, WV in around 11h 5m.
